Global Light-Emitting Diode (LED) Market (USD Million), 2021 - 2031
In the year 2024, the Global Light-Emitting Diode (LED) Market was valued at USD 108,430.87 million. The size of this market is expected to increase to USD 190,703.17 million by the year 2031, while growing at a Compounded Annual Growth Rate (CAGR) of 8.4%.

Global Light-Emitting Diode (LED) Market Recent Developments
-
In July 2023, Marelli, in collaboration with ams OSRAM, launched the h-Digi microLED module. This innovative lighting technology enhances automotive front lighting, allowing for dynamic headlights with image projection capabilities.
-
In August 2023, Signify inaugurated its largest LED manufacturing facility in Jiujiang, China, focusing on producing high-quality LED products under the Philips brand for the domestic and international markets.

Backlighting is another critical application of LEDs, particularly in the consumer electronics sector. LEDs are used to backlight displays in devices such as televisions, computer monitors, smartphones, and tablets. The advantages of LED backlighting include better color accuracy, thinner design profiles, and lower power consumption compared to traditional CCFL (cold cathode fluorescent lamp) backlighting. As demand for high-definition and energy-efficient displays grows, the use of LEDs in backlighting applications continues to expand, contributing to the overall market growth.

Global Light-Emitting Diode (LED) Market, Segmentation by Product
The Global Light-Emitting Diode (LED) Market has been segmented by Product into Luminaires and Lamps.
The global Light-Emitting Diode (LED) market is segmented by product into two primary categories: luminaires and lamps. Luminaires are complete lighting units that incorporate LED technology within their design, offering integrated solutions for a wide range of lighting needs. These fixtures are used extensively in residential, commercial, and industrial settings, providing efficient, high-quality illumination while reducing energy consumption and maintenance costs. The growing demand for smart lighting solutions, which often include advanced control features and connectivity options, further drives the adoption of LED luminaires.
LED lamps, on the other hand, are standalone light sources that can replace traditional incandescent, halogen, and fluorescent bulbs in existing fixtures. These lamps are available in various shapes and sizes to fit standard sockets, making them an easy and cost-effective option for upgrading to energy-efficient lighting. The versatility and ease of installation of LED lamps have made them popular among consumers and businesses alike, contributing significantly to the overall growth of the LED market. Innovations in LED lamp technology continue to enhance performance, offering better light quality, longer lifespans, and greater energy savings.
Both segments play crucial roles in the LED market, addressing different aspects of lighting requirements. While luminaires provide comprehensive solutions with integrated designs tailored for specific applications, lamps offer a flexible and accessible means to retrofit existing lighting infrastructure. The ongoing advancements in LED technology, coupled with increasing awareness of energy efficiency and sustainability, are expected to drive continued growth in both the luminaire and lamp segments of the global LED market.

Environmental Sustainability: Environmental sustainability is a critical driver influencing the global adoption of Light-Emitting Diode (LED) technology. LEDs offer significant advantages over traditional lighting technologies in terms of energy efficiency and environmental impact. They consume less energy to produce the same amount of light, resulting in lower greenhouse gas emissions and reduced reliance on fossil fuels for electricity generation. This efficiency translates into cost savings for consumers and businesses while contributing to global efforts to mitigate climate change and achieve energy conservation goals.
Beyond energy efficiency, LEDs contribute to environmental sustainability through their extended lifespan and reduced waste generation. LED bulbs typically last much longer than incandescent and fluorescent bulbs, reducing the frequency of replacements and the associated disposal of lighting materials. Moreover, LEDs are free of hazardous substances like mercury, commonly found in fluorescent lamps, making them safer for disposal and recycling. This characteristic aligns with regulations promoting environmentally responsible manufacturing and disposal practices, ensuring that LED technology supports a cleaner and healthier environment for future generations.

Specialty Applications: Specialty applications for Light-Emitting Diode (LED) technology are expanding rapidly, offering significant growth opportunities beyond traditional lighting markets. These applications include sectors such as horticultural lighting, where LEDs provide specific light spectra to enhance plant growth and yield; automotive lighting, which benefits from LEDs' durability, energy efficiency, and design flexibility; and medical lighting, where LEDs are used in devices requiring precise, reliable illumination. Additionally, LEDs are increasingly utilized in entertainment and architectural lighting for their ability to produce vibrant colors and dynamic lighting effects, enhancing visual experiences in theaters, concerts, and public spaces.
These specialty applications leverage the unique attributes of LED technology to meet specific needs that traditional lighting solutions cannot adequately address. For instance, LEDs' ability to operate at lower temperatures and their longer lifespan make them ideal for environments that require consistent, high-quality lighting with minimal maintenance. The customization potential of LEDs allows for the creation of tailored lighting solutions that can improve operational efficiency, safety, and user experience in specialized settings. As technological advancements continue to push the boundaries of what LED lighting can achieve, the scope for specialty applications is expected to grow, driving further innovation and market expansion.
